On October 5, 2022, the opening ceremony of the European Union Film Festival was held in Seoul. Within the festival 19 films made in Europe will be presented.
The festival began with the screening of the film "Mariupolis", by the Lithuanian director Mantas Kvedaravicius, who was killed by the russian occupiers in the Ukrainian Mariupol this spring.
The festival will be held until October 23. Its program also includes the Ukrainian film "My thoughts are silent".
